The Camel's Oasis of Courage

In the heart of the Great Sahara, a camel named Kora stood on the edge of her oasis. The sun baked the ground into a hard crust, and the air shimmered with the mirage's deceitful allure. Kora's coat was a patchwork of sand and dust, a testament to her countless crossings of this unforgiving landscape. Her eyes, deep and knowing, reflected the wisdom of a creature who had seen more than her years could tell.

The oasis, a shimmering blue pool of life in the vast expanse of the desert, was Kora's sanctuary. But today, it was under threat. The water was drying up, and whispers of a great drought were spreading like wildfire. Kora's herd had already started to scatter, seeking greener pastures, but Kora stayed behind, her loyalty to the oasis unwavering.

One evening, as the stars began to twinkle above, a shadowy figure approached Kora. It was a trader, a man known for his cunning and greed. "Kora," he said, his voice like a snake's hiss, "the oasis is dying. You must come with me. There is a new water source, a true oasis, far to the north."

Kora's eyes narrowed. She knew the truth behind the trader's words. The oasis was dying because of his greed. He had sold the water to the highest bidder, leaving nothing for the camels and the desert creatures that relied on it. But Kora was not a creature to be easily swayed. She had a duty to protect her oasis, even if it meant facing the trader's wrath.

"No," Kora replied, her voice steady. "I will not leave my home."

The trader's face twisted into a snarl. "You will leave, or I will take it by force. And if I do, you will be the last to know."

That night, as Kora lay awake, the trader's words echoed in her mind. She knew she had to act. The oasis needed her, and she would not let it die. The next morning, Kora set out on a perilous journey to find the true source of water, a journey that would test her courage and her resolve.

The desert was unforgiving. The sand stretched out in endless waves, and the heat seemed to consume everything in its path. Kora traveled through the night, seeking shade and rest, but the trader was relentless. He followed, his camel's hooves kicking up a cloud of dust that followed Kora wherever she went.

As the days passed, Kora's water supply dwindled. She rationed her food and drink, pushing her body to the brink of exhaustion. The trader, however, seemed unaffected by the heat and the barrenness. He was driven by a single purpose: to claim the oasis for himself.

One evening, as the sun dipped below the horizon, Kora reached a rocky outcrop. She collapsed against the stone, her body trembling with exhaustion. She had reached a fork in the desert. One path led to the trader's camel camp, and the other to an uncharted valley, rumored to hold a hidden spring.

Kora knew she had to choose wisely. If she went back to the trader, she would be captured and forced to leave her oasis. If she ventured into the unknown valley, she risked her life on a journey that might end in failure.

"I must go," she whispered to herself, her voice filled with determination. "For the oasis."

Kora took the path to the valley. The journey was long and arduous, filled with perilous crossings and treacherous terrain. But as she pressed on, she found strength in her resolve. She thought of the camels, the creatures, and the land that needed her.

Finally, after what felt like an eternity, Kora reached the valley. The air was cool and refreshing, and the ground was a mosaic of greenery and flowers. In the center of the valley, a spring bubbled up, its water clear and cool.

Kora drank deeply, her thirst quenched at last. She knew she had to return to the oasis, to bring hope and life back to her home. But as she turned to leave, she heard a sound behind her.

The trader had followed her, and he was not alone. A group of his men had joined him, their faces twisted with malice and greed. They had come to take the spring for themselves.

Kora's heart raced. She was outnumbered, and her resources were depleted. But she knew she could not turn back now. She had come too far, and the oasis needed her.

"Back off," Kora called out, her voice filled with a newfound strength. "This water belongs to the desert."

The trader sneered. "You're just a camel. You can't stop me."

Kora's eyes blazed with anger and determination. "I can stop you. I will stop you."

The fight was fierce and short. Kora, with her agility and strength, managed to hold her own against the trader and his men. But she knew she could not win forever. She needed help.

As the trader lunged at her, Kora saw a flash of movement in the distance. It was a group of desert nomads, traveling through the valley. They saw the battle and came to Kora's aid.

Together, the camels and the nomads fought back the trader and his men. The trader was subdued, and the oasis was saved. Kora had returned, bringing hope and life back to her home.

The Camel's Oasis of Courage

The oasis thrived once more, and Kora became a legend, a camel who had faced the desert's worst and emerged victorious. Her courage had inspired not just the camels, but the desert itself.

In the end, Kora realized that true courage was not the absence of fear, but the strength to face it head-on. She had proven that even the smallest creature could make a difference, that even in the face of overwhelming odds, one could find the strength to protect what was most precious.

And so, the camel's oasis of courage lived on, a testament to the power of resilience and the enduring spirit of those who choose to stand up for what they believe in, no matter the cost.
